Updated Sustainability Report for Bertling Logistics is now available

We are pleased to announce the release of our updated Sustainability Report for Bertling Logistics, highlighting our continued commitment to environmental responsibility, social impact, and transparent governance.

This latest report provides a comprehensive overview of our progress over the past years, including measurable achievements in reducing our carbon footprint, advancing diversity and inclusion, and enhancing sustainable practices across our operations.

It also outlines our goals for the coming years and that we will update our reporting in line with the voluntary VSME standard going forward.

While the exact content of the Omnibus Package is still being negotiated, we would still like to further enhance our sustainability reporting at Bertling Logistics and will, therefore, base our next report (to be issued in 2025) on the Voluntary Sustainability Reporting Standard for non-listed micro, small and medium enterprises (VSME), developed by EFRAG (tasked by the European Commission).

About VSME

EFRAG's work on this voluntary standard for non-listed micro, small and medium enterprises, falls outside of the Corporate Sustainability Reporting Directive ('CSRD') (i.e. the VSME will not be issued as a Delegated Act). It stems from the market need to have a simple reporting tool to be used by SMEs to face growing sustainability data requests from business counterparties (i.e. banks, investors or larger companies for which non-listed SMEs are suppliers) in an efficient and proportionate manner as well as to facilitate their participation in the transition to a sustainable economy. Based on market acceptance, the VSME is expected to standardize the current multiple ESG data requests (which represent a significant cost of preparation for non-listed SMEs), by reducing the number of uncoordinated requests they receive. This is expected to support them in having better access to lenders, investors and clients. (Source: https://www.efrag.org/en/projects/voluntary-reporting-standard-for-smes-vsme/concluded).
